If you are in need of an urgent loan of R10,000 in South Africa, there are several options available to you. Here are a few things you can consider:

  1. Banks: You can apply for a personal loan from one of the major banks in South Africa, such as Absa, FNB, Nedbank, or Standard Bank. They may offer personal loans with repayment terms that suit your needs.
  2. Microfinance institutions: There are several microfinance institutions in South Africa that offer loans to individuals, including Wonga, Bayport Financial Services, and DirectAxis. These institutions may have less strict eligibility requirements and faster approval times than traditional banks.
  3. Online lenders: There are also several online lenders in South Africa, such as Boodle, Lime24, and MPOWA Finance, that offer quick loans with minimal paperwork and fast approval times.

When applying for a loan, make sure you read the terms and conditions carefully, including interest rates, fees, and repayment terms. Also, ensure that the lender you choose is reputable and registered with the National Credit Regulator (NCR) to protect yourself from fraud or unfair lending practices.

Assignment of a loan for 10,000

The loan goals for R10,000 in South Africa may vary depending on the lender you choose and your specific financial situation. Here are a few common loan goals for a R10,000 loan:

  1. Emergency expenses: If you have unexpected expenses, such as medical bills, car repairs, or home repairs, a R10,000 loan may be a good option to cover the costs.
  2. Debt consolidation: If you have multiple high-interest debts, such as credit cards or personal loans, consolidating them into a single R10,000 loan with a lower interest rate may help you save money on interest and simplify your debt repayments.
  3. Home improvements: If you need to make improvements or repairs to your home, a R10,000 loan may help you cover the costs.
  4. Education expenses: If you need to pay for educational expenses, such as tuition fees, textbooks, or accommodation, a R10,000 loan may be a good option to cover the costs.
  5. Business expenses: If you are a small business owner, a R10,000 loan may help you cover business expenses, such as inventory purchases or marketing costs.

When applying for a loan, make sure you choose a loan goal that is reasonable and fits your budget. It is important to borrow only what you need and ensure that you can afford the repayments.
